The California Institute of Technology has developed a tiny microscope that can fit inside a cellphone. It could help in detecting pathogens in the developing countries and can also be implanted in humans to diagnose. Strangely, the microscope doesn't..

Researchers are now claiming that the metamaterials could be used to transform computing, data storage, and optical microscopy. The study of fabrication of transistors and the amount of data stuffed onto a DVD are hindered by the way light travels...
